Xeko Japanese, created by Xenatai in FontStruct, is a free Japanese-inspired geometric display font built from compact, angular strokes. Its square forms and blunt joins resemble block lettering assembled on a grid, with a dense, mechanical texture across the set.
Game title cards are its strongest use. The same arcade-like construction suits event posters, electronic music merchandise, and themed packaging, especially when the lettering can echo interface panels, tiled patterns, or angular illustrations.
